About Elizabeth Adam Crump Health and Rehab
Elizabeth Adam Crump Health and Rehab is a nursing home in Glen Allen, Virginia, in Henrico County. Public records list 180 beds. It is Medicare certified. Ownership records list a for-profit operator and tie the listing to Trio Healthcare. We hold 93 inspection citations for this listing, the most recent dated 30 October 2025. CMS also lists 1 fine or payment denial action against it. Reported staffing works out to 3.50 nurse hours per resident per day.
